This is episode 13 of the Better Food Stories interview series, which includes conversations with the entrepreneurs behind some of today’s newest and most innovative food brands.
When Theo Lee started his MBA program at the UCLA Anderson School of Management, he had an idea that someday he might start his own company. But his road to entrepreneurship turned out a little different than he imagined.
Lee’s company, KPOP Foods is the newest brand helping people discover and enjoy Korean food and flavors. The L.A. startup, which started off as a grad school project, creates deliciously authentic Korean sauces, mayos and sea snacks.
In my conversation with Theo, you’ll learn:
-How his grandmother inspired him to start a food company paying homage to his heritage
-The role that crowdfunding played in getting KPOP Foods off the ground
-What Theo and his team are doing to educate consumers about Korean culture and cuisine, all while building a supportive community of brand advocates.
